Reject ICE’s Expansion Into Carmel


Reject ICE’s Expansion Into Carmel
The Issue
When residents learned through the news that ICE will be opening an office in Carmel, many of us were left with more questions than answers. According to reporting by the Indianapolis Star, even our own city leaders had minimal advance information about what this new federal presence will mean for our community.
No matter where we stand politically, Carmel families deserve transparency, communication, and a clear plan to protect public safety and community trust.
ICE is a federal agency, and immigration enforcement is a federal responsibility. But the impact of a new ICE office will be felt locally — in our neighborhoods, schools, and small businesses. Across Central Indiana, students have walked out of class and residents have taken to the streets to express their fears and concerns. At the same time, others in our community emphasize respect for the rule of law and expect professionalism and coordination from any federal agency operating here.
We are calling on the Carmel City Council and Mayor Sue Finkam to hold a public forum and demand full transparency from ICE about its intended operations, coordination with local law enforcement, and safeguards to protect civil rights and public safety. Residents deserve to know what this office will do, how it will interact with Carmel Police, and what measures will be in place to ensure our city remains safe, respectful, and unified.
Carmel has built a reputation as a welcoming, well-managed city. That standard must apply to every entity operating within our borders — including federal agencies.
We urge our city leaders to proactively seek answers, keep residents informed, and put the well-being of Carmel families first. Transparency and community dialogue are not optional. They are essential to maintaining trust.
